Sean by Eileen O'casey
When Eileen O'Casey read "Juno and the Paycock" in 1926, she was so overwhelmed by its tragi-comedy that she returned to England to meet its author. That meeting was the beginning of a 37-year love affair that endured celbrity and sorrow, through happy and hard-up days until O'Casey's death in 1964. Eileen's portrait complements the bitter passion of the plays and offers a further dimension to O'Casey's own autobiographies.| SKU | Non disponible |
